What services do US-based affiliate marketing companies offer?
Most affiliate marketing companies provide end-to-end support for building, managing, and scaling affiliate programs, with services typically covering the following core areas:
Affiliate recruitment: Identifying, vetting, and onboarding affiliates whose audiences align with your target customers and brand.
Strategy development: Defining program goals, partner types, commission structures, and performance benchmarks before launch.
Creative development: Producing on-brand assets such as banners, landing pages, emails, and social content for affiliate use.
Commission management: Setting up tracking, commission rules, and accurate payouts to ensure transparency and partner trust.
Affiliate network management: Managing programs within your platform of choice, including partner communication and reporting.
Program optimization: Monitoring performance data to improve conversions and scale high-ROI affiliates.
How much does an affiliate marketing agency charge in the USA?
US-based agencies typically charge $100-$150 per hour. Many companies also work on monthly retainers, with pricing increasing as services expand to include recruitment, creative production, and ongoing optimization.
Here’s the estimated total monthly expenses for hiring an affiliate marketing company:
Small businesses/startups: $1,050-$3,150 per month, including commissions of $1,000-$3,000 and basic platform fees.
Mid-sized brands: $5,300-$15,700 per month, combining higher commission pools, platform fees, and partial management support.
Enterprise brands: $22,000-$60,000+ per month, covering large commission volumes, advanced tracking, and full agency management.
How to choose from the best affiliate marketing companies in the US?
Key factors to consider when choosing an affiliate marketing agency include:
Affiliate marketing expertise Prioritize agencies that focus specifically on affiliate management rather than offering it as a secondary service.
Industry experience Firms familiar with your sector are better equipped to recruit relevant affiliates and handle industry-specific requirements, such as compliance.
Relationship-driven approach Look for partners that invest in long-term relationships with brands and creators and avoid guarantees of instant results.
Account management structure Understand who will manage your account day to day and how affiliate relationships will be supported.
Pricing and budget fit Review billing models upfront, including retainers, commissions, and minimums, to ensure alignment with your budget.
How does affiliate marketing differ from influencer marketing?
The two terms are often used together, but they serve different purposes and follow distinct performance models:
Criteria
Affiliate Marketing
Influencer Marketing
Primary goal
Drive sales, leads, and measurable conversions
Build brand awareness, credibility, and audience trust
Compensation model
Commission-based; affiliates earn only when a conversion happens
Fixed, upfront payments for content creation
Performance tracking
Uses affiliate links and analytics tools to track clicks, conversions, and revenue
Relies on social media metrics such as reach, impressions, and engagement
Brand control
Brands typically have limited control over how affiliates promote their links
Brands provide defined creative guidelines that influencers are expected to follow
Cost structure
Performance-based with lower upfront risk
Requires upfront spend regardless of results
Do I need an existing affiliate program before hiring an affiliate marketing agency?
No, brands do not need an existing affiliate program before hiring an agency. Many companies work with agencies specifically to set up and launch an affiliate program from scratch.
While a pre-existing program isn’t required, you’ll get the most out of your partnership if:
Your product is already selling
You can offer attractive commissions
You have marketing assets that affiliates can use
How does ROI work in affiliate marketing, and how are payouts structured?
You can measure the ROI by comparing revenue generated through affiliates against total program costs, including commissions, management fees, and tools.
Unlike paid ads, costs scale with performance, making ROI more predictable when programs are managed correctly.
On the income side, companies typically track:
Direct revenue from affiliate-attributed sales or leads
Incremental value, such as new customers acquired through affiliates
LTV(Customer lifetime value), especially for SaaS and subscription businesses
Industry benchmarks show that incremental sales account for roughly 35% of affiliate revenue in mature programs, and many brands report higher LTV from affiliate-acquired customers compared to other paid channels.
Affiliate payouts are most commonly structured as:
CPS (cost per sale): typically, 5% to 30% commission
CPA (Cost per action): flat payouts for leads or sign-ups
Recurring commissions: standard in subscription and SaaS models
To evaluate performance, you should aim for a revenue-to-cost ratio of at least four to five times, supported by transparent payout rules and reliable tracking, to maintain profitability and long-term trust.
